The responsibilities of the Medical Records Clerk are to uphold and maintain the medical records request that come from referring providers, providers performing continuation of care, patients, law offices and insurance companies within a timely and organized manner. The secondary purpose to this position is to support both the Front Office team and Scheduling department as staffing permits.

Specific duties include, but are not limited to:

  • Complete medical records requests via email, fax, and mail per a medical records release within a timely fashion.
  • Document payment for records requests received from law offices.
  • Provide back up support the Scheduling team and Front Office team as needed. Job duties include greeting patients, answering phones, scheduling patient appointments, entering patient information into scheduling database, confirming patient appointments and collection of necessary on-site paperwork.
  • Collect and distribute mail within the clinic.

Position Requirements: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ent experience required; Certificate from College or Technical School preferred.
  • 1-2 years in distributing Medical Records to the general public and other practicing providers preferred.

Physical Requirements:

The employee may be exposed to radioactive isotopes, ionizing radiation, and a strong magnetic field. May be exposed to radiation, blood/body fluids and infectious disease.

  • More than 50% of the time:
    • Sit, stand, walk.
    • Repetitive movement of hands, arms and legs.
    • See, speak and hear to be able to communicate with patients.
  • Less than 50% of the time:
    • Stoop, kneel or crawl.
    • Climb and balance.
    • Carry and lift (ability to move non-ambulatory patients from a sitting or lying position for transfer or to exam).
